Modelado de un sistema de señalización, modificable dinámicamente, para un sistema de enrutamiento orientado a la gestión de emergencia.
A Wireless Sensor Network is a set of sensor nodes, which are able to establish wireless communication among them, spatially allocated in order to monitor physical or environmental conditions. This paper is about the evaluation of the time it took to get over damages that may turned down some nodes...
